Title: HM 17th Foot regiment-Crimean War cuff detail?
Post by: OB on September 16, 2020, 01:44:29 PM
I've started painting Cathcart's 4th Division for the Crimean War.  I've tracked down an image of officers of the 17th Foot regiment.

The officers have yellow/gold lace around their cuff buttons the rest of the cuff seems to be white. The rank and file seem to have had all white/pearl grey facings.  Is that correct?

Title: Re: HM 17th Foot regiment-Crimean War cuff detail?
Post by: OB on September 18, 2020, 09:23:59 AM
I think I've got it right now.  Collar is red, cuff is white with red cloth on the line of the buttons for other ranks.  Yellow for officers.  Just in case anyone else can use the info'.

Update: That it seems was the Lancashire regiment-white flag confusion.
